RULES
(layout "borrowed" from Kairyuu; rules "borrowed" from several sources)

General Rules
  1. Do not discuss the game outside of the game thread unless your role specifically allows it. You
    will
    be modkilled for violation.
  2. Do not quote any messages received from the Moderator. You
    will
    be modkilled for violation. However, you are allowed to paraphrase PMs.
  3. Despite popular belief, Moderators
    are
    human, and
    do
    make mistakes! If you notice a mistake the Moderator has made, either PM the Moderator or bold it in the thread:
    Mod: I voted for player X, not player Y
    .
  4. Modcolor is
    dark red
    . Do not use it.
  5. random.org was used to randomize everything. This includes the player list and role list, which gave a double-draw effect for roles. Randomization was also used for the order role PMs were released, as well as the names given in the flavor text throughout the game. With this said,
    do not attempt to out-guess the Mod
    .
Voting, Lynching, and Death
  1. Votes
    must
    be bolded:
    vote: yawetag
    .
  2. Unvoting is not required, but must be bolded if used:
    unvote
    or
    unvote, vote: yawetag
    . It is not required to give the player you are removing the vote from.
  3. No lynches are allowed:
    vote: no lynch
    .
  4. Lynches occur when a player receives a number of votes equal to half of the remaining players, plus one, rounding down:
    L = round(P/2 + 1)
    , where P = number of players left.
  5. At deadline, a player is lynched if the number of votes equal half of the required amount, rounding down: (
    DLL = round(L/2)
    ). This rule does not apply if the number of players alive is 7 or less. In case of a tie, the player that received the number of votes first will be lynched.
  6. When the lynch count has been reached, twilight will immediately begin. During twilight, any alive players (this does not include the one being lynched) may post until the game reaches night. No vote changes will be allowed once the game enters twilight.
  7. Lynched or killed players are allowed one "bah" post. The player may also state "go <alignment>," but no other content will be allowed.
  8. Roles of the lynched or killed players will be revealed upon death.
Activity
  1. When you signed up to play the game, you agreed to commit your time to the game. That commitment is expected to continue through the duration of the game.
  2. Players that do not post for 4 days will be prodded. The player will then have 48 hours to respond before being replaced. V/LA posts in the thread or by PM will be allowed and will prevent replacement.
  3. Day phases will have a deadline of days equal to twice the number of players alive, plus two:
    DL = (P*2) + 2
    , where P = number of players left.
  4. Night phases will have a set 96-hour deadline. After all night actions are received, the Moderator will randomly wait between 1 and 24 hours (not to exceed the deadline) to start the next day. This is used to mask the presence of Power Roles.
  5. Deadlines are straight time limits. Weekends and holidays count as much as other days. That said, the Moderator will attempt to keep deadlines from falling on major holidays, usually by extending the deadline by a day or two.
Conduct and Language
  1. Remember, this is a game. Play nice to others.
  2. Profanity is allowed, but in moderation. Warnings will be given when profanity is used toward other players, or when the Moderator feels a post goes past "moderation."
Moderator Duties
  1. The Moderator will keep an updated vote count on the first post, as well as a current vote count near the top of each page. Players may request an updated vote count at any time.
  2. All Moderator requests will be answered within 24 hours, usually much quicker.
Game Setup

This game will use the Gurgi EC8 setup, which is the following:
  • 2 Mafia Goons
  • 0-3 Weak Cops
  • 3-6 Vanilla Townies
The Weak Cops and Vanilla Townies will total 6 players.
The game will start with
Day Phase
.
